I’m guessing the recent changes to how the clock work causes this.
Slow players are not penalised properly, because their clock resets by an unfair amount every round.
For example, I played a 6 player game in Normal mode.
Everyone starts with 1:57 time (0:19 turn)
There was a slow player, their clock went down to under 1 min.
When they finally selected a card, some additonal amount (this seem to be random) but around 0:19.
Then AGAIN when the new round starts they get rewarded with additonal time (again random amount, but usually more than 0:19 based on my observations)
So essentially we are awarded with extra time twice.
This way slow players almost never time out, and we’re stuck with them using up multiple amounts of their turn time for rounds and rounds.
